1. What kind of person do you think Marty is?
Marty seems to be a fairly positive person who considers he has a good life. He is realistic about his disability, but does not let this stop him doing as much as he can. He is a psychologically strong, independent boy.
2. What do you think is the most difficult thing that Marty has to deal with in his life?
Missing lots of school, not being able to run around and play sports like other boys at his age, people not understanding that he has a disability.
3. What kind of thing does Marty do in order to make his life happy and satisfying?
Marty keeps busy doing things that do not require physical strength, like computer programming. He has friends with whom he can go to movies and football matches and he has lots of pets. He also studies hard.
4. What can other people do to help Marty and others like him live a good life?
They can accept people with disabilities like Marty for who they are rather than focus on their disability. They can encourage them to live rich and full lives.
5. Why has his fellow students’ conduct changed towards Marty?
Because they found that Marty was able to live as rich and full a life as everyone else.

1. disable v. 使......失去能力
disabled adj. 伤残的
the disabled 残疾人; 伤残者
disability n. 伤残;无能;无力
e.g. Old age disabled him for hard labour. 年迈使他不能干繁重的工作。
He was disabled from walking by the accident.?由于车祸, 他不能走路了。
He devoted his life to helping the disabled. 他付出一生的心血去帮助那些残疾人。
She swims well despite her disabilities. 她虽然身有残疾, 却是个游泳好手。

3. In other words, there are not many people like me. 换句话说, 像我这样的人并不多。
in other words 换句话说
in a word 总而言之
in word 口头上
in plain words 率真地说
have a word with sb. 和某人谈谈
have words with sb. 和某人吵架
get in a word 插话
keep one’s word 守信用; 履行诺言
